Qualification Overview

The level 3 NVQ Diploma in in Wood Occupations (Construction) – Site Carpentry – (6571-51) Building and Civil Engineering qualification has been developed for achievement in a real workplace environment.

This qualification enables you, the learner, to demonstrate and recognise your skills, knowledge and understanding and to demonstrate your competence in a real workplace environment so you can work as a joiner within the construction industry.

You will be assessed against a set of performance and knowledge statements which have been derived from National Occupational Standards for your occupational area. You will be assessed by an occupationally competent and qualified assessor whose job is to work with you and help you complete your qualification.

This qualification supports the learner to attain enabling, fundamental and transferable practical skills with associated underpinning knowledge.

The learner must complete the following modules to obtain the full qualification.

Mandatory Modules
• Conforming to general health, safety and welfare in the workplace
• Confirming the Occupational Method of Work in the workplace
• Confirming work activities and resources for an occupational work area in the workplace
• Installing Bespoke First Fixings Components in the workplace
• Installing Bespoke Second Fixings Components in the workplace
• Developing and maintaining good occupational working relationships in the workplace
• Setting up and using transportable cutting and shaping machines in the workplace

Optional (Students must complete 1 optional module)

• Erecting Structural Carcassing Components in the workplace
• Erecting Roof Structure Carcassing Components in the workplace
• Maintaining non-structural and structural components in the workplace

Entry Requirements
There are no formal entry requirements to take this qualification. This qualification can be undertaken without any previous training or qualifications in this subject area.
This qualification is for students that are already experienced in the joinery trade but would like to obtain a formal NVQ Level 3 qualification.

Assessment Methods
The qualification is learner led and students can complete at their own pace.
The assessment methods are primarily made up of students collating evidence through a portfolio, site observations and professional discussion.
There is a range of evidence methods which can be used which the assessor will make you aware of.
